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Meteora, Greece and Gallipoli, Italy?

There is no direct connection from Meteora to Gallipoli. However, you can take the bus to Vlore , station, walk to Vlorë, take the vehicle to Brindisi - Piazza Capitanerie di Porto, walk to Brindisi - Via Del Mare, take the bus to Brindisi - Viale Togliatti, walk to Brindisi, then take the bus to Gallipoli, Piazza Cimitero.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Meteora to Gallipoli via Port of Vlora and Porto Di Brindisi in around 10h 24m.
